Output 264083d0c7e19d3b5514d25b82624da475866d257222ffd9e4f1e24c1393164c:10

value
529140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4cf26459b54ebbf56d1414a8eb786a4baf881c6 OP_EQUAL
address
3NYr9HEMdyUZivtE45zj1TBQ3m8RvXibj5
transaction
264083d0c7e19d3b5514d25b82624da475866d257222ffd9e4f1e24c1393164c
spent
true